נָשָׂא (nasa or nasah) -- to lift, carry, take Bible > Strong's > Hebrew > 5375 eBibles • Free Downloads • Audio 5375. nasa or nasah Strong's Concordance nasa or nasah: to lift, carry, take Original Word: נָשָׂא Part of Speech: Verb Transliteration: nasa or nasah Phonetic Spelling: (naw-saw') Definition: to lift, carry, take

Equip God's People Hebrew Lexicon. 1) to lift up. 2) to carry. 3) figuratively: to spare (i.e., "to lift the charges") Word Picture: In its most general use, the Hebrew word "nasa" refers to lifting objects, usually in a very physical sense. However, it often is utilized abstractly as bearing guilt, lifting up a standard, or even the.

Does NASA translated from Hebrew mean "to deceive" in English? No, that's not true: NASA is an English-language acronym that stands for the National Aeronautics and Space Administration. In Hebrew, there is a word that is pronounced like "nasa," but it means to lift, to carry, and to bear.
